Preface
Chapter 1. Development of a Student-Centered Environmental Design Competition Focusing on Water Desalination and Purification, Amy L. Mlynarski and Jason J. Keleher
Chapter 2. Using Local Water Resources for Environmental Education and Research, Michael Berger
Chapter 3. Analysis of Contaminants in Muddy River Sediment Using XRF and Gas Chromatography / Mass Spectrometry - An Undergraduate Teaching Laboratory and Research Investigation, Michael Berger
Chapter 4. Undergraduate Research in Biofuels from Water-Based Feedstocks, Lindsey A. Welch
Chapter 5. Integrating Faculty Research into the Undergraduate Chemistry Curriculum: A CURE Using Porous Composite Materials for Water Remediation, Daniel S. Kissel
Chapter 6. Teaching About and Using Novel Complexes for Aqueous Chelation and Water Remediation, Marianne Kajy, Courtney Mather, Hayden Cunningham, Kayla Polisano, Coryn Le, Ahmed Al-Hilali, Justin Pothoof, Clay Blackwell, and Mark Benvenuto
Chapter 7. Preparing and Testing Novel Deep Eutectic Solvents from Biodiesel Co-Product Glycerol for Use as Green Solvents in Organic Chemistry Teaching Laboratories, Robin E. Bumbaugh and Lisa S. Ott
Chapter 8. Treatment of Pharmaceutical Wastewater Using Groundnut Shells, Oluwayemi O. E. Onawumi, Olugbenga S. Bello, and Folake A. Amoo
